adidas and United Arrows & Sons, a Japanese fashion brand, are longtime collaborators that usually bring something new. The latest capsule, just a new NMD CS1 PK and two tracksuits, does just that.
By adding up and coming typographer MIKITYPE into the mix, this latest capsule from the Three Stripes brand uses bold Katakana text graphics that read “United Arrows & Sons” and “adidas Originals.” The text adds a new dimension to the classic adidas tracksuit as it weaves through the stripes.
The newest rendition of the NMD CS1 PK will surely sell out instantly, and it flaunts the Katakana on the medial support panels and heel tabs in white. Moreover, the outsole gets some gum hits.
